Drummer, jazz guitarist.

My first band experience was in 1971 as a rhythm guitarist. I also had a keen interest in drums and took up drum lessons in 1972 (which introduced me to reading drum scores right from the get go), playing as a rhythm guitarist in some bands and a drummer in others.
Around the early 80s I began to look at the remote possibility of becoming a jazz guitarist. Basically, I wanted to play piano on guitar - to play melody and chords (or lead and rhythm) on the one instrument. These days, I like the challenge of playing jazz fusion styles such as jazz/rock and jazz/funk or just trying to 'master' some of the jazz 'standards'.
As for drumming, I just crank up a heap of my favourite bands and jump on the kit - just for fun.
I have no wish to join a band, however there are many times when playing a few jazz pieces on guitar (Take Five, Ipanema etc), I wish I knew a saxophonist (with strong improvisational skills) who could present his/her interpretation of the melody while hopefully being supported by some solid rhythm guitar - just for fun.
Alternatively, when playing the drums I often wonder what sort of sound could be produced if my drums were complemented by a funky bass and a jazz pianist.
Ultimately, I'm looking for people around my own age (50 plus) who have some spare time and who enjoy playing jazz in a relaxed environment between 10 a.m and 6 p.m.
